Jan Wasser

by Sentinel Staff
August 5, 2019
in Obituary
0 0

HERSHEY • Jan Wasser, 74, formerly of Pitman, died July 29. She was born Oct. 3, 1944, in Wilmington, Del., a daughter of the late Earl and JoAnn Scott Zener. She graduated from the Presbyterian Hospital School of Nursing in 1967 and worked as a registered nurse. She first worked at Grandview Hospital and then worked as a home and hospice care nurse and retired from Hershey Medical Center. She attended Hershey Free Church and led their Grief Share group. She was a former member of Grace Community Church, Herndon, and Zion EC Church, Pitman. She was preceded in death by her husband, Kelly Wasser; and a daughter, Donna Oettinger. She is survived by four children: Douglas Oettinger of Utah, Karen Leitzel of Herndon, Mark Oettinger of North Carolina, and Abby Rudy of Hershey; 10 grandchildren; eight great-grandchildren; three sisters: Eileen Miller, Betsy Bitner and Lisa Denofa; and several nieces and nephews. Services were held Aug. 2 at Hanoverdale Church, Hummelstown. Graveside committal was at Zion EC Cemetery, Pitman. Contributions may be made to support adult patient care at Penn State Milton S. Hershey Medical Center. Checks can be made payable to Penn State University and list Jan Wasser Memorial on memo line.
